Top 5 Arcade Racing Apps on Android in Kuwait for Q1 2022
Explore the performance of the top 5 arcade racing apps on Android in Kuwait during Q1 2022, with ins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q1 2022, the top 5 arcade racing apps on the Android platform in Kuwait show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at their trends:
CarX Drift Racing 2 from CarX Technologies, LLC saw a fluctuating performance in weekly revenue, peaking at around $198 in the final week of March. The app's weekly downloads ranged from 163 to 331, experiencing a notable drop in the last week of February. Weekly active users saw a decline from 506 at the start of January to 371 by the end of March.
Need for Speed™ No Limits by ELECTRONIC ARTS experienced a peak in weekly revenue at $201 in mid-March. Weekly downloads for the app showed an upward trend, reaching 319 in the week of March 14. Active users saw a significant increase, hitting a high of 1186 in mid-March before slightly declining to 999 by the end of the quarter.
Asphalt Legends Unite from Gameloft SE had a varied performance with weekly revenue peaking at $235 at the end of December. Weekly downloads hit their highest at 320 in early January, while active users peaked at 627 in mid-January before gradually declining to 358 by the end of March.
Race Master 3D - Car Racing by SayGames Ltd showed strong weekly downloads, peaking at 3.2K in late January. The app's weekly revenue reached $105 in early February. Active users saw a peak of 10.7K in late January but experienced a slight decline to 8.5K by the end of March.
Rebel Racing from Hutch Games had a moderate performance with weekly revenue peaking at $77 in the last week of March. Weekly downloads were highest at 358 in late January. Active users saw a peak of 834 in late January, with a slight decline to 615 by the end of the quarter.
